The Council of State Governments (CSG) is the nation's only organization serving all three branches of state government. CSG is a region-based forum that fosters the exchange of insights and ideas to help state officials shape public policy. This offers unparalleled regional, national and international opportunities to network, develop leaders, collaborate and create problem-solving partnerships. JOB SUMMARY

The Data Systems Specialist is responsible for first-tier operational systems support for CompactConnect, a data system used to administer multiple occupational licensure compacts. This role is essential in maintaining system reliability, supporting jurisdiction onboarding, and ensuring smooth operations across an AWS-based infrastructure. The role serves as a bridge between technical operations and stakeholder needs and contributes to the continuous improvement of capabilities while providing member outreach and engagement, planning and executing virtual and in-person convenings, stakeholder management, and contributions to various group projects and team activities. The role may also represent CSG constituents in external forums. The Data Systems Specialist is a service-oriented role that allows for exercise of independent judgment under the direction of a CSG Product Manager.
